Washington Public Library receives bench from plastic bag challenge

After collecting 1,000 pounds of plastic in less than three months, the Washington Parks & Recreation Department was awarded a free bench and placed it in the Washington Public Library

Corps of Engineering to replace rock in river washout

After years of waiting, a washout portion on the Missouri River located by the west Rotary Riverfront Trail, near St. Johns Creek, is scheduled to be filled.

Washington Parks & Recreation staff wrangle medals at Maintenance Rodeo

The Washington Parks & Recreation Department maintenance staff won second place in two categories in the Missouri Parks & Recreation Association St. Charles Maintenance Rodeo.

Washington to resurrect memorial tree program

After a six year hiatus, the Washington Parks & Recreation Department is bringing back the memorial tree program.
